Following mutual agreement, the two parties subsequently convened their inaugural meeting at the Bomas of Kenya, despite the Azimio faction’s initial suggestion of conducting the negotiations at a luxury hotel.

Advertisement

On Tuesday, August 8th,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ua urged Kimani Ichungwah, the leader of the Kenya Kwanza squad, to do his utmost efforts and prevent his team from being marginalized by the opposing party.

Addressing the audience in Nyeri, where the Deputy President has been accompanying President William Ruto on a visit of the Mt Kenya region, the Deputy President issued a cautionary message to the Majority Leader in the National Assembly, emphasizing the potential severe repercussions should he choose to betray his principles during the forthcoming Kenya Kwanza-Azimio negotiations.

The bipartisan team known as Azimio la Umoja is currently under the leadership of Kalonzo Musyoka, the head of the Wiper Party, and Opiyo Wundayi, the Minority leader in the National Assembly.

On the preceding day, Raila Odinga, the head of the opposition, augmented his team by enlisting the support of Jeremiah Kioni, the Secretary General of the Jubilee party. This move was prompted by the discontent shown by the politically influential Mt Kenya area, which alleged marginalization in the ongoing bipartisan negotiations.
